Over the past 100 years, fire extinguishers have proven to be crucial to a balanced fire protection program. When accessible, maintained, and used properly, fire extinguishers play a significant role in a complete life safety system. As the National Fire Protection Association's (NFPA) standard for portable fire extinguishers states: "Portable fire extinguishers are intended as a first line of defense to cope with fires of limited size. They are needed even if the property is equipped with automatic sprinklers, standpipe, and hose or other fixed equipment," (NFPA 10, Sec. 1-1).
